Geologically, Pink Amethyst is found in certain regions of Brazil, and it’s believed to be formed from volcanic activity. However, it gets its pink color from the presence of iron and manganese in its structure. It has a hexagonal structure and a hardness of 7 on the Mohs scale, which makes it a durable stone that can withstand everyday wear and tear.Ĭhemically, Pink Amethyst is a type of quartz, with a composition of silicon dioxide. Physically, Pink Amethyst is similar to other amethyst crystals. It’s a relative discovery and has quickly gained popularity in gemstone and alternative healing communities.
